Aitha

Aitha is a village located in Dhuraiya subdivision of Banka district in Bihar, India. It is situated 12km away from sub-district headquarter Dhuraiya (tehsildar office) and 35km away from district headquarter Banka. As per 2009 stats, Chalna is the gram panchayat of Aitha village.

About Aitha

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Aitha is 241126. The village spans a total geographical area of 28 hectares. Banka is nearest town to Aitha village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 35km away.

Population of Aitha

Below is a concise population overview of Aitha as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 237 122 115
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 48 24 24
Scheduled Castes (SC) N/A N/A N/A
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 72 39 33
Illiterate Population 165 83 82

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Aitha village:

  • The total population of Aitha village is around 237, including approximately 122 males and 115 females, with a sex ratio of 942 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 48 children aged 0–6 years in Aitha village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• The literacy rate of Aitha village is about 30.38%, with male literacy at 31.97% and female literacy at 28.70%.
  • There are around 35 households in Aitha village.

Connectivity of Aitha

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Aitha. As per the 2011 stats, Aitha had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
